 HOLA TENGO LA DUDA SI PUEDO COLOCAR UN SEGUNDO DISCO DE ALMACENAMIENTO A MI LAPTOP HP 14-DQ0502LA, YA QUE QUIERO AUMENTAR EL ESPACIO PARA DOCUMENTOS Y DEMÁS HE NOTADO QUE AL LADO DEL STOCK DONDE VA LA M.2 AHI UN ESPACION PARA UN FLEX SATA DE 8 PINES PERO NO ESTOY SEGURO SI SE PUEDA USAR PARA UN DISCO SATA DE MAS, ESPERO SU AYUDA MUCHAS GRACIAS

Hi:

 

Unfortunately, you cannot add a 2.5" drive in that empty space and the connector you see if for the notebooks that come with the 64 GB eMMC flash drives instead of a M.2 SSD.

 

Below is the link to the service manual.

 

c07888733.pdf (hp.com)

 

The 64 GB eMMC flash drive part that is listed in Chapter 3 of the service manual is what goes to that connector on the motherboard.

 

No 2.5" drive configurations were offered in the model series.
